Abilene Zoo welcomes Pele, a new giraffe, to the herd

Pele Press Release (1)

Abilene Zoo is thrilled to introduce Pele, a 1-year and 10-month-old spirited and curious giraffe joining the Zoo’s herd. The planning for Pele’s journey from the Fort Worth Zoo to Abilene began over a year ago as part of the Association of Zoos and Aquariums’ Species Survival Plan (SSP), a cooperative breeding program aimed at maintaining healthy and genetically diverse populations of threatened or endangered species. 

Abilene Zoo Mourns the Loss of 2-Year-Old Giraffe

Abilene, TX—Abilene Zoo is saddened to announce the death of Makena, a one-year-and-ten-month-old female giraffe. Makena passed away unexpectedly from natural causes during the early morning hours on Monday, April 8th.  Makena was born in June 2022, at Abilene Zoo and was the third calf born to her mother, Jamie (12), and father, Congo (8).
